Calcium carbonate

Calcium carbonate is commonly available in a very wide range of stores. Powdered limestone, which is mostly calcium carbonate, can be found in many gardening or agricultural stores as a pH raiser for soil; this can vary in purity. Pure calcium carbonate may be found as a whiting agent in ceramics stores.

limestone, quicklime and slaked lime

Ground limestone is commonly used to raise the pH of acidic soils. Where a farmer talks about "" a field, they are most likely to be using calcium carbonate. Quicklime, CaO, and slaked lime, Ca(OH) 2. When calcium carbonate is heated strongly, it decomposes to give calcium oxide and carbon dioxide. CaCO 3 (s) CaO(s) + CO 2 (g)

Calcium Oxide (CaO)

Calcium oxide can be produced by thermal decomposition of materials like limestone or seashells that contain calcium carbonate (CaCO 3; mineral calcite) in a lime kiln. The process that is used to prepare burnt lime is known as calcination.

* Marble Polishing: How to Get Rid of Etch Marks

Marble stone comprises calcium carbonate and is an acid-soluble material. Hence, it undergoes a chemical reaction that results in etching or tearing away marble. It is equivalent to burning, which eliminates the upper top layer of the marble. After the marble polishing process, etches are noticeable as it is exposed to raw and dull marble.
